FIELD: mechanical engineering. SUBSTANCE: carriers 5 with pressure springs 7 put on them are anchored on drive half-clutch 1. Bosses 6 attached to blocks 4 are put on carriers. Flexible friction members 3 are installed on clocks 4. They are pressed with springs 7 against inner surface of half-clutch 2 mounted concentrically on half-clutch 1. Carriers 5 with springs 7 are placed perpendicular with respect to lateral axis of symmetry of members 3 on side of running-on end. Torque between half-clutches 1 and 2 is transferred during operation due to friction between inner surface of half-clutch 2 and members 3. EFFECT: enhanced efficiency of clutch. 2 dwg
